Let me explain...

If you powerup all your rewards for 1 month you are in: club5050
If you powerup 75% of your rewards for 2 months you are in: club75
If you powerup all your rewards for 3 months you are in: club100

It may be clear that you after this time passed should continue doing so.

BTW being in a club is great since it does give you interest over your SP (powered-up Steem) and the votes you give are higher and not 0.
